How to Find out if he or she is the right one.

When becoming seriously involved in a relationship, you think about taking the relationship to the next level. You may want to move in together or get married. But, you need to know if he or she is the right one. Just how do you find out if he or she is the right one?

There are four relationship tests:

Trust your gut feeling----
When you are in a serious relationship, and you are wondering if your boyfriend or girlfriend is the right one, you will have to trust your gut feeling. When you have a feeling that something is wrong, that nagging feeling, then usually that means there is something wrong. You need to trust your gut. This may sound very vague, but you need to sit down alone, and really think about if he or she is the right person for you. If you really think something is wrong, then ask what is wrong.

The animal test----
In order to find out if a person is the right one, you need to find out if your partner is a good person. Try doing a test on your boyfriend or girlfriend. Introduce a dog or cat into the relationship. You can take your partner to a friend’s house to do this also, if you are not ready to have a dog or cat. Pick up the cat or dog and pet it. Watch in a casual, relaxed manner what your boyfriend, or girlfriend does. If your boy/girl friend runs in terror from the animal, this may mean she has not grown up with an animal, and has no experience with animals. An animal loving person is a person that shows love and compassion easily.However a person that hates animals may have major problems that need to be addressed before he can enter into a committed relationship with another person.
Child test---

Another test to perform on your partner is to find out if he or she likes children. You should find out if your partner can handle being around children. When a person has been raised with several siblings, or he has been raised in a large household, he will know how to get along with other people. When a child has been raised as an only child, he may be more selfish, more self reliant, and not be able to share easily with others.
When you are planning on having kids in the near future you will want to live your life with a person who can take care of children. When a person can talk to, and get along with children this is usually a good sign that you have met a “keeper.”

Family/Parent test---

To find out if your boyfriend or girlfriend is the right one, perform the ultimate test; introduce your parents to your partner. You will also want to meet his parents and family. While having your partner meet your parents, he may find that he has nothing in common with them, and that he feels he is making a mistake. Your parents may be more laid back, and charismatic, or just the opposite. You are better off discovering what his family is like before allowing the relationship to become very serious.
Making sure he or she is the right one is not difficult, just use common sense, and perform a few necessary tests. If you are still unsure of your future partner, hold off on the relationship for a while to give the two of you time to think about what you really want.
